The core engineering behind a dependable Ceiling Fan Installation focuses on protecting the concealed structure within the roofing system cavity to soak up constant rotational physics and ongoing functional stress. Due to the fact that a fan functions as a moving mechanical device, it creates special vibrant forces, centrifugal loads, and torque pressures that basic lighting fixtures never place on a structure. Technical installation procedures dictate that the installing assembly needs to completely bypass weak plasterboard panels, anchoring rather into heavy timber trusses or custom-installed strengthening noggins. Building this strong architectural structure gets rid of the bothersome wobbles, rhythmic clicks, and motor hums that can gradually compromise surrounding materials over time. Furthermore, professional installation teams utilize specialized weight-distribution determines to line up the pitch website of each blade exactly, getting rid of micro-vibrations and ensuring that the internal motor elements run efficiently and quietly for several years to come.

Strategic spatial mapping is another important requirement of an effective Ceiling Fan Installation, as keeping specific vertical and horizontal security boundaries is vital for both efficiency and compliance. Strict structure standards determine that the spinning blades should be placed a minimum of 2 point one metres above the completed floor level to protect tall residents from any possibility of unexpected physical contact. In residential or commercial properties featuring compact layouts or lower ceiling heights, specialized low-profile hugger fans are perfectly incorporated to provide excellent air circulation without encroaching on the vertical headspace. On the other hand, expansive open-plan living locations or architectural properties with skyrocketing cathedral ceilings need the accurate addition of extension downrods to prevent a phenomenon known as cavitation. This calculated vertical extension places the blades at the perfect height to actively draw down fresh air currents and disperse them evenly throughout the lower living zones.

The electronic scope of a standard Ceiling Fan Installation has actually grown considerably with the fast advancement of brushless Direct Present motor technologies and integrated home automation networks. Modern property owners are significantly moving far from tradition Alternating Current units to accept these innovative systems, which use near-silent operation and draw only a fraction of the electrical power. These sophisticated units utilize compact digital receivers hidden within the ceiling canopy to link perfectly with wireless wall switches, handheld remotes, or central smart home applications. A completely certified installer makes sure these delicate digital components are completely isolated and mapped onto dedicated circuits to protect them from volatile external grid surges. This precise electrical integration guarantees that the new system works flawlessly without triggering problem tripping of family residual present devices or interfering with existing wireless frequencies.
